Bill Text: IL HR0163 | 2015-2016 | 99th General Assembly | Introduced
Bill Title: Urges the Governor and the Department of Corrections to discourage prosecutors from recommending and judges from sentencing low level drug offenders to the county jail or the Department of Corrections.
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Democrat 4-0)
Status: (Passed) 2015-03-05 - Added Co-Sponsor Rep. Camille Y. Lilly [HR0163 Detail]

1 | HOUSE RESOLUTION
| ||||||
2 | WHEREAS, Too many minor offenders, especially drug | ||||||
3 | offenders, are sentenced to terms of imprisonment in county | ||||||
4 | jails and the Department of Corrections; and
| ||||||
5 | WHEREAS, Many offenders are sentenced to imprisonment for | ||||||
6 | possession of small quantities of controlled substances; and
| ||||||
7 | WHEREAS, These sentences disproportionally impact the poor | ||||||
8 | and disadvantaged; and
| ||||||
9 | WHEREAS, The costs of incarceration exceed the costs of | ||||||
10 | home confinement and treatment; and
| ||||||
11 | WHEREAS, Confinement of these offenders in jail or the | ||||||
12 | Department of Corrections diverts resources that should be | ||||||
13 | devoted to protecting the public from violent offenders; and
| ||||||
14 | WHEREAS, Attitudes toward drug addiction have changed over | ||||||
15 | the years; and
| ||||||
16 | WHEREAS, Drug addiction is as much a medical problem as a | ||||||
17 | criminal justice issue; and
| ||||||
18 | WHEREAS, Treatment is a preferred disposition to jail time |
| |||||||
| |||||||
1 | for persons convicted of possession of small quantities of | ||||||
2 | controlled substances; and
| ||||||
3 | WHEREAS, We urge prosecutors and judges to consider home | ||||||
4 | confinement to jail time for these low level drug offenders; | ||||||
5 | therefore, be it
| ||||||
6 | RESOLVED, BY THE H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ES OF THE | ||||||
7 | NINETY-NINTH G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F THE STATE OF ILLINOIS, that we | ||||||
8 | urge the Governor and the Department of Corrections to | ||||||
9 | discourage prosecutors from recommending and judges from | ||||||
10 | sentencing low level drug offenders to the county jail or the | ||||||
11 | Department of Corrections; and be it further
| ||||||
12 | RESOLVED, That suitable copies of this resolution be
| ||||||
13 | delivered to the Governor and to the Director of
Corrections.
